The Tiffany & Co Analysis - Research Paper Example This article is about Tiffany & Co analysis as a high-end jewelry company. We discuss briefly the history of the company history, its products, pioneers, location and distribution globally, and customer relation. The article also exploits the company’s’ new ventures in the jewelry industry. We also analyze the company position by performing a SWOT analysis to determine the various parameters influencing the company. The company has profound strength in its strong local existence, Positive brand image, well known for its silvery jewelry and strong direct selling strategy. Tiffany has some weakness as a result of declining cash flows and limited product range. Contrary to the weakness, the company prides in a number of opportunities such as Singapore as a luxury retail hub for Asian market and new business venture- Corporation with other companies to expand its market dominance.
